The August CPI print has changed the risk equation for this week. Core CPI increased 0.3% MoM, above expectations, while markets are now pricing roughly a 90% probability of a 25bp Fed hike.

My view is that a hike is increasingly likely, but I would not automatically assume it marks the beginning of a long hiking cycle. The bigger signal will be the Fed’s guidance on what comes next. If inflation remains sticky and energy costs continue creating pressure, another hike could become a realistic scenario. Recent forecasts have already started moving toward multiple hikes rather than treating this as an isolated move.

For markets, my bias is initially defensive: BTC and high-growth tech stocks could face pressure from higher yields and tighter liquidity. Gold could also react negatively at first if real yields and the dollar strengthen, although persistent inflation and geopolitical risk could support gold later.

I’m watching BTC price structure, Treasury yields, and the dollar before making my next move. I prefer reacting to confirmation rather than chasing the first volatility spike.
